Got some minor rust showing up along the fender wells and some chips on the rockers and lower doors and a paint chip that is now rusting on the top of the roof.  Going to need to take it in to a buddy at a body shop to get his opinion on rust mitigation.  It's not terrible, but wouldn't hurt to have the spots fixed up and the body touched up a bit/paint freshened in areas and waxed up.  Truck turned over 200,000 miles the other day but should be good for at least another 200,000 without major power train issues if I keep on top of the maintenance.  The LMM Duramax is running well, no major issues, the DPF is still regenerating about every 300 miles or so, so no need to pull it off and have it cleaned up.. My only real complaint is the small gas tank in this standard bed vs the larger gas tank I had in my previous 2 long beds.  But not something i loose sleep over.  Interior is in good shape.   I've got a new set of headlight assemblies to install since the original ones are faded and scorched from the previous owner trying to use one of those headlight restoration kits.

I noticed the rear suspension U-bolts and saddle bracket were pretty rusty when doing my fuel pump. Then I remembered how on my 1990 the bolts all broke when loosening them. So I ordered the Supreme Suspensions flip kit that reorients the bolts to loop around the axle, and has a top plate the studs go though. I don't like the saddle bracket design anyway with how it holds debris and water, so it will be good to get rid of it.

    • No such thing as regenerative braking on a pure ICE vehicle.     Regenerative braking is the re-capture of energy from electric motors and stores it in the battery pack.  So hybrids, PHEV and EVs have regenerative braking.     What you are seeing is the charging system changing modes is all.  Its likely entering charge mode for some sort of reason is all.  All of the charging modes will be listed below.   As for L10 vs D.  L10 turns off automatic grade braking.  L10 puts you in control of grade downshifts where in D it will automatically do it based on brake pedal position and other factors.  Otherwise L10 and D drive exactly the same aside from that one aspect.    Battery Sulfation Mode The BCM will enter this mode when the interpreted Generator output voltage is less than 13.2 V for 45 minutes. When this condition exists the BCM will enter Charge Mode for 2–3 minutes. The BCM will then determine which mode to enter depending on voltage requirements.   Charge Mode The BCM will enter Charge Mode when ever one of the following conditions are met:   Windshield wipers are ON for more than 3 s. Climate Control Voltage Boost Mode Request is true, as sensed by the HVAC control module via serial data. High speed cooling fan, rear defogger, and HVAC high speed blower operation can cause the BCM to enter the Charge Mode. The estimated battery temperature is less than 0°C (32°F). Battery State of Charge is less than 80%. Vehicle speed is greater than 145 km/h (90 mph) A current sensor malfunction exists. System voltage is determined to be below 12.56 V When any one of these conditions is met, the system will set targeted generator output voltage to a charging voltage between 13.9–15.5 V, depending on the battery state of charge and estimated battery temperature.   Fuel Economy Mode The BCM will enter Fuel Economy Mode when the estimated battery temperature is at least 0°C (32°F) but less than or equal to 80°C (176°F), the calculated battery current is less than 15 A and greater than −8 A, and the battery state-of-charge is greater than or equal to 80%. Its targeted generator output voltage is the open circuit voltage of the battery and can be between 12.5–13.1 V. When fuel economy mode is active, the generator is not charging, only maintaining open circuit battery voltage. The BCM will exit this mode and enter Charge Mode when any of the conditions described above are present.   Headlamp Mode The BCM will enter Headlamp Mode when ever the head lamps are ON (high or low beams). Voltage will be regulated between 13.9–14.5 V.   Start Up Mode When the engine is started the BCM sets a targeted generator output voltage of 14.5 V for 30 s.   Tow/Haul Mode (if applicable) Pressing the Tow/Haul Mode button located on the center stack, the vehicle system voltage is raised and the remote (non-vehicle) battery will be charged. Having the headlamps on will raise the system voltage and if the Tow/Haul button is applied it will not serve any purpose. The voltage is regulated between 13.9-14.5 V.
